Mawana Sugars Limited has announced a board meeting on February 8, 2025, to discuss the consolidated financial results for the quarter and nine months ended December 31, 2024.

Total revenue from operations for the quarter reached ₹334.44 crore, reflecting a 2% increase year-over-year, driven by higher sales volumes in the sugar segment amidst strong market demand. The cumulative revenue for the nine-month period was ₹1,103.63 crore, indicating a stable revenue trajectory.

Net profit for the quarter stood at ₹21.39 crore, significantly improving from a loss of ₹25.64 crore in the previous year. This turnaround in profitability can be attributed to enhanced operational efficiency and a reduction in exceptional items. The ear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ter was reported at ₹7.17, up from a negative figure in the same quarter last year.

Operational costs increased marginally by 1% to ₹315.51 crore, mainly due to rising raw material prices. However, effective cost management efforts have contributed to mitigating more severe impacts, signaling good operational oversight.

On the balance sheet, total assets amounted to ₹737.36 crore, with liabilities reported at ₹306.78 crore, suggesting a healthy capital structure. Cash flow remains robust, supporting ongoing operational needs and strategic investments.

Strategically, the company appears focused on sustaining revenue growth and reducing dependency on exceptional items. Market sentiment remains cautiously optimistic as the business continues to adapt to seasonal challenges.
